The men and women represented in this book had the extraordinary opportunity of witnessing the end of a 200-year struggle for freedom: the Civil War. Gathered here are the stirring testimonies of many African Americans including slaves who endured their last years of servitude before escaping from their masters, soldiers who fought for the freedom of their brethren and for equal rights, and reporters who covered the defeat of their oppressors. These African American voices include the great abolitionist Frederick Douglass on the meaning of the war; Martin R. Delany on his meeting with Lincoln to gain permission to raise an army of African Americans; Susie King Taylor on her life as laundress and nurse to a Union regiment in the deep South; Elizabeth Keckley, Mary Todd Lincoln’s seamstress, on Abraham Lincoln’s journey to Richmond after its fall; Elijah P. Marrs on rising from slave to Union sergeant while fighting for his freedom in Kentucky; and letters from black soldiers to black newspapers. Each testimony is presented unabridged, allowing the full flavor of these voices to be heard, and each is supplemented with introductions and notes that provide rich context.

About the Author:
Donald Yacovone is the senior associate editor at the Massachusetts Historical Society and editor of the Massachusetts Historical Review. His books include a collection of essays on the 54th Massachusetts Regiment and an edition of the Civil War letters of George E. Stephens. He also helped edit the Black Abolitionist Papers. He lives in Medford, Massachusetts.
From Booklist:
Aside from providing the kind of authoritative insight that primary sources always afford, this collection of African American perspectives on the Civil War by people who experienced it shows yet again the breadth and depth of African American letters of the time and of the struggle against racism--not just slavery--that African Americans then waged. The South considered slavery a cornerstone of the Confederacy, and far too many in the North felt that trusting a colored man with a weapon would lead to the unthinkable equality of races. Although much has been and continues to be written about the war, and about the participation of--to use the contemporary term--colored troops, not many collections of material by those troops are readily available, and Freedom's Journey probably fills a gap in most general collections. An excellent compilation, not least because its contents directly refute any notion that the Civil War had nothing to do with slavery. Frieda Murray
